TELL YOUR FRIEND TO SAVE EVERY CHIP HE MAKES FROM THOSE BARS ,
without mixing it with any steel scrap
it will be more then enough to melt and cast the piece of 2 inch bar he need for the trunnions ,
and then he will be sure to have the same color of the bronze also .
and for free , just a few bucks to the local blacksmith .
that could any local blacksmith do for him ,
just make an mold of plaster of paris .
just take an 2 1/4 inch dowel and grease it with a little axle grease before you pour the plaster .
when the plaster is hard turn the cowel carefully and pull it out and you have an finished mold for the bronze bars .
